I've been a huge fan of carpro products
here is lineup CarPro Lift - High Alkaline Prewash - foam on dry dirty car then rinse. CarPro Reset - Typical maintenance wash (foam on rinse off) + contact wash. CarPro Hydro2 Foam - use this as a sealant, foam on and then high pressure rinse off. This gives 3-6 month of protection. I'll also use chemical guys wash for contact wash/foam (for maintenance wash) the chem guys stuff provides great lubrication, but i don't feel it has much cleaning properties... i ceramic coated by car back in oct 2016. Its well worn off by now. However, since i only hand wash it myself and its mostly garaged, it stays fairly clean/swirl free and the hydro2 foam gives great protection considering how EASY it is to apply. Last summer i also polished out and sealed the paint with some left over jeff's werkstatt polish and acrylic sealant as well. I also use Sonax Wheel cleaner on the wheels (spray on dry wheels) let it dwell for 7-8 min then pressure wash off. Last edited by xxpanipuri; 02-20-2024 at 01:19 PM.. |

Bilt Hamber Touchless and Auto Foam are best all around for prewash. Forensic Detailing has a comparison test. A lot of the, "prewash" soaps don't do anything except make pretty foam.

Quote:
Sonax is expensive, but i've found a big jug of it lasts me about 2 yrs. and its a 1 step cleaning... my wheels get scrubbed as part of the contact wash, by this time the Sonax has removed majority of the brake dust. I also make sure to keep my wheels regularly coated used to use Gyeon Wet Coat, now the CarPro Hydro2 Foam is my go to... Good protection always makes the next cleaning easier! |
